Job Overview:

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ines for ingesting, transforming, and storing large datasets across on-premises and cloud platforms.
  • Ensure data integrity, accuracy, and availability for analytical and operational use.
  • Collaborate with software engineers, data scientists, and business stakeholders to define data requirements and implement solutions.
  • Optimize and enhance existing ETL processes and data workflows.
  • Implement data governance, security standards, and best practices.
  • Manage data storage solutions including data lakes and data warehouses.
  • Perform exploratory data analysis to identify trends, patterns, and insights.
  • Develop and maintain dashboards, reports, and visualizations using BI tools such as Power BI and Tableau.
  • Conduct statistical analysis and modeling to support business decision-making.
  • Communicate insights and recommendations clearly to stakeholders.
  • Extract, manipulate, and analyze data using SQL and other query languages.
  • Develop data models and strategies to improve service delivery and performance tracking.
  • Deliver service metrics, dashboards, and analytical outputs aligned with business goals.
  • Support Agile teams by promoting data literacy and enabling data-driven decision-making.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ement initiatives and evolving data strategies.
